This is a nice short ride that you can bring your kids on.
Kids are welcome to ride either on their own bike, in a trailer or even on a tag-along bike.
The ride starts from Seaford Rise Primary school car park on Barbados Drive. Safe drop off for the kids before we enter the trail.
Arrive at the trail any time after 1pm for an 1.20pm ride briefing and a 1.30pm departure. Will aim to get away promptly
The ride follows the bike path to McLaren Vale visitor centre for coffee and a play
The track is flat and easy to navigate and slight up hill on the return leg
The halfway point will be McLaren Vale playground at McLaren visitor centre. Would not normally suggest this type of route but want to get the kids down part of the bike trail in preparation for Amy's ride the week after.
All riders with a mechanically sound road or flat bar type bike (including mountain bike) and an approved helmet are welcome. It is advised that you ensure that your bikes and/or trailers, tag-alongs are in good working order prior to the day of the ride.
All adult riders ride at their own risk and are deemed responsible for any and all of the children they bring to the ride. It is advised to have public liability insurance, and to carry emergency contact details.
